A Quick Dive into Breast Augmentation

Breast augmentation, also known as mammoplasty, is a procedure to enhance the size, shape, or fullness of your breasts. Thanks to modern surgical techniques, you’re no longer confined to implants. A wide array of services are waiting to be explored in Vancouver. Let’s dive right in:
 
Silicone Gel-Filled Implants
These implants, designed to mimic the feel of human fat, are a popular choice among Vancouver women. They have a natural feel and are encased in elastic silicone and filled with silicone gel.
 
Saline Implants
These implants are firm to the touch and filled with sterile salt water. If a saline implant breaks or leaks, it collapses, and the body absorbs the saline.
 
Structured Saline Implants
As an innovative option, this type of implant is filled with sterile salt water but includes an inner structure aiming to make the implant feel more like natural breast tissue.

Understanding the Financial Aspect

No beating around the bush here- breast augmentation procedures in Vancouver come with a price tag. That being said, affordability is subjective, and various financial plans are available to make the procedure accessible.

Cost Elements
The cost breakdown usually includes the following:
  • Anesthesia fees 
  • Hospital or surgical facility costs 
  • Medical tests 
  • Surgeon’s fee.
Insurance and Loans

Your insurance may cover mammoplasty, especially if performed for reconstructive purposes. Check with your insurance provider to understand the coverage better. Alternatively, many clinics offer financing options and easy installment plans.

Preparing for Your Surgery

Before the surgery, your plastic surgeon might ask you to:
 
  1. Get a baseline mammogram. 
  2. Stop taking certain pills that can increase bleeding. 
  3. Avoid eating or drinking anything after midnight the night before your surgery.

Recovery Expectations

  1. After the surgery, soreness and swelling are normal for a few weeks. 
  2. Fatigue is also expected from the anesthesia. Your doctor might recommend wearing a surgical or sports bra for extra support and positioning of the breast implants.
